What is being bought
NHS Birmingham and Solihull Integrated Care Board and NHS Black Country Integrated Care Board are seeking qualified and experienced providers for the provision of delivering Adult and Children & Young People (CYP)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) and Autism Service(s). The services are to be delivered across Birmingham, Solihull and the Black Country. <br/><br/>Arden & Greater East Midlands Commissioning Support Unit (AGCSU) is conducting a Direct Award Process B (DAP B) exercise as an agent for and on behalf of the Commissioner(s). The DAP B exercise will be carried out in accordance with the requirements of the Health Care Services (Provider Selection Regime) Regulations 2023 (PSR). <br/><br/>As a result of this Process, the ICB(s) intend to award zero volume, zero value contract(s) to all successful providers. While there is no guarantee of activity, we will be issuing Indicative Activity Plan (IAPs).<br/><br/>Successful provider(s) will be awarded with a contract for a period of 12 months with the Commissioner having the option to extend the Contract for up to a further 12 months + 12 months.

    The aim of the service(s) is to provide a specialist assessment, diagnostic and treatment for service for adults and CYP with suspected ADHD.<br/><br/>The aim of the service(s) is to provide a specialist assessment, diagnostic for service for adults and CYP with suspected Autism.<br/><br/>There is no predicted activity assumptions for this contract. Activity will be paid on a cost per case basis and in line with the NHS National Tariff(s). Tariff(s) will apply as follows:<br/><br/>ADHD<br/>Adult - ADHD Assessment – Face-to-Face: £850<br/>Adult - ADHD Assessment – Virtual: £700<br/>Adult - Titration Pathway, includes titration, physical health monitoring and prescribing: £400<br/>Adult - Annual Review with Shared Care, includes one annual review and ongoing provider advice and guidance: £150<br/>Adult - Annual Review without Shared Care: £265<br/>CYP - ADHD Assessment – Face-to-Face: £950<br/>CYP - ADHD Assessment – Virtual: £800<br/>CYP - Titration Pathway: £400<br/>CYP – Review with Shared Care: £100<br/>CYP – Review without Shared Care: £130<br/><br/>Autism<br/>Adult – Autism Assessment – Face-to-Face: £1,150<br/>Adult – Autism Assessment – Virtual: £1,000<br/>CYP – Autism Assessment – Face-to-Face: £1,350<br/><br/>Combined ADHD and Autism<br/>Adult – Combined ADHD/Autism Assessment – Face-to-Face: £1,300<br/>Adult – Combined ADHD/Autism Assessment – Virtual: £1,150<br/>CYP – Combined ADHD/Autism Assessment – Face-to-Face: £1,500
